It is said that the Duke and Duchess of Argyll have adopted the sensible resolution of allowing their second sod, Lord Archibald Campbell, to enter as a partner in a large business establishment. — Dundee Advertiser. It is stated that Lord Cowley has withdrawn the resignation he had placed in the hands of her Majesty's Ministers, and that the noble lord will remain at his present post until after the Exhibition of 1867.
